About this House

Dunelawn Mansion awaits! This one of a kind offering is a rarity indeed! Units One and Three in Dunelawn Mansion are being sold together! The two units are connected by a private staircase and can be used as one or kept separate. Unit One features a gorgeous kitchen, generously sized dining and living rooms with fireplaces, two bedrooms, two baths and a lovely sunroom overlooking Dunelawns spectacular terrace. Unit three features three bedrooms, two baths, large dining and living rooms and a terrific second story deck overlooking Ogunquit River and the main beach! Just imagine the possibilities of owning two of the seven units in this historic building!
41 River Rd #1&3-1, Ogunquit, ME 03907 is a 5 bedroom, 4 bathroom, 3,562 sqft condo built in 1800. It is currently off market. The Trulia Estimate is $1,968,900, with a rent estimate of $5,066/month.
